§ 13-320 - Audits


MD State Fin & Pro Code § 13-320 (2013) What's This?

§13-320.

(a) (1) The State may postaudit the rates of contractors performing architectural services or engineering services under this subtitle as required by the regulations adopted under this subtitle.

(2) All rates used in a cost-plus-fixed-fee procurement contract shall be verified by postaudit if:

(i) the compensation is more than $50,000 and the procurement contract involves a unit other than a transportation unit; and

(ii) the compensation is more than $25,000 and the procurement contract involves a transportation unit.

(b) On request by a procuring authority of any political subdivision of the State that is considering an architect or engineer for a specific project, any State audit of the architect or engineer shall be made available.
